UNITED STATEs ATENT FFICE.
ALONZO W. ORAM, OF ST. LOUIS, MISSOURI.
IMPROVED IVIASH-TUB AND VAPOR-COOLER.
Specification forming part of Letters Patent No. 87,64 0, dated March 9, '1869.
operation ot' the same, reference being had to I and exact description ofthe construction and the annexed drawing, making a part of this specification, in which the ligure is a perspective view of the machine, cut away in part to In the tigure, O is a cylinder of metal. D D is another cylinder, placed inside ythe one C and made fast to it at the bottom.
A is a tube passing through the tops of both cylinders to the interior of D D, and is calculated to admit the vapor to be condensed.
Pis another small tube, passing from the inside ot'D D through the bottoms of D D and C, and is intended to draw oft' the condensed y vapor with.
R is a tube passing from' the space between the two cylinders at the top of the cylinder O.
M is a pipe passing from .the bottom of C, from between O and D D, underneath and in `front of the machine, and is the pipe through which the cold air is blown to condense with.
F is a pipe passing loosely through the bot- 1 tom of O and D D, and connects with M at the wish to use the machine for cooling mash.
To these joints are connected the tubes T T, which connect to the cross-piece E, to which is connected the tube B, which passes through the top ofthe cylinder C. This whole series of tubes is caused to revolve by the wheel K, made fast to the lower end ofthe tube F.
Now, in order to condense vapor, blow air in at the tube M, which will fill the series of tubes W W, N N, F, S, T T, E, and B, also the cavity between the cylinders G and D D. In this case the holes at the joints N N must be closed, and the vapor is passed in at the tube A. When the machine is used in cooling mash the holes at the joints N N are opened, and the air is introduced, as before, through the tube M, and the series of tubes attached to F is set in motion` by the wheel K and stirs the mash, at the same time cooling it.
